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
22934243 44809185231 1784809
93 364
93 364
683 3297327 86 75
All about undefined
Interested in learning more?
93 364
683 3297327 86 75
See more
585771 5515602 504568163
18260892166 504302421 115658181 3096
See more
7897 8143051
41 051569636 5709690 945 62
See more